XC2S100E-5FTG256I: High-Performance Spartan-IIE FPGA with 100K System Gates

Product Details

The XC2S100E-5FTG256I is a versatile field-programmable gate array from the Xilinx Spartan-IIE family, delivering exceptional performance and reliability for industrial and commercial applications. This FPGA combines 100,000 system gates with advanced features in a compact 256-pin FBGA package, making it an ideal solution for embedded systems, telecommunications, and digital signal processing applications.

Overview of XC2S100E-5FTG256I FPGA

The XC2S100E-5FTG256I represents Xilinx’s commitment to providing cost-effective programmable logic solutions without compromising on performance. As part of the Spartan-IIE family, this FPGA offers designers the flexibility to implement complex digital designs while maintaining low power consumption and industrial-grade temperature tolerance.

Key Features and Benefits

The XC2S100E-5FTG256I delivers outstanding capabilities that make it a preferred choice for demanding applications:

Performance Specifications: Operating at speeds up to 263 MHz, this FPGA provides the processing power needed for time-critical applications. The industrial temperature range (-40°C to +100°C) ensures reliable operation in harsh environments.

Programmable Architecture: With 2,700 logic cells and 100,000 system gates, designers have ample resources to implement complex algorithms and digital functions. The device features a streamlined architecture based on the proven Virtex-E platform, ensuring efficient resource utilization.

Memory Resources: The integrated SelectRAM hierarchical memory system includes distributed RAM (16 bits per LUT) and configurable 4K-bit true dual-port block RAM, providing flexible memory options for data buffering and processing.

Advanced I/O Capabilities: The device offers 176 user I/O pins with support for 19 selectable I/O standards, enabling seamless interfacing with various digital systems and legacy components.

Technical Specifications

Detailed Parameter Table

Parameter Specification
Part Number XC2S100E-5FTG256I
Manufacturer Xilinx (AMD)
Product Family Spartan-IIE
Logic Cells 2,700
System Gates 100,000
Maximum Frequency 263 MHz
Technology Node 0.15μm
Supply Voltage 2.5V
Temperature Grade Industrial (-40°C to +100°C)
Package Type 256-Pin FBGA (Fine-Pitch Ball Grid Array)
User I/O Pins 176
Block RAM 40K bits
Distributed RAM 38,400 bits

Memory Architecture Comparison

Feature XC2S100E-5FTG256I
CLB Array 20 x 30
Total CLBs 600
Maximum Block RAM 40 Kbits
Maximum Distributed RAM 38,400 bits
DLLs (Delay-Locked Loops) 4

Design and Development

FPGA Development Workflow

Designing with the XC2S100E-5FTG256I is streamlined through Xilinx’s comprehensive development tools. Engineers can leverage ISE Design Suite for schematic and HDL-based design entry, synthesis and implementation, timing analysis and closure, and bitstream generation.

Configuration Options

The Spartan-IIE family supports multiple configuration modes, providing flexibility for different system architectures. Options include master serial mode for standalone operation, slave serial mode for multi-device chains, JTAG boundary-scan for development and debug, and SelectMAP parallel configuration for fast startup.

Reliability and Quality

Industrial-Grade Specifications

The “-I” suffix in the part number indicates industrial temperature grade qualification, ensuring operation across the full -40°C to +100°C temperature range. This qualification involves extensive testing including thermal cycling, high-temperature operating life, moisture sensitivity level testing, and electrical parameter validation.

Comparison with Related Devices

Speed Grade Variants

Part Number Speed Grade Max Frequency Application
XC2S100E-4FTG256I -4 200 MHz Cost-sensitive designs
XC2S100E-5FTG256I -5 263 MHz Balanced performance
XC2S100E-6FTG256I -6 357 MHz High-performance systems
XC2S100E-7FTG256I -7 400 MHz Maximum performance

Power Consumption and Thermal Management

Power Requirements

The XC2S100E-5FTG256I operates from a 2.5V core supply, with typical power consumption depending on design utilization and clock frequency. Effective power management strategies include clock gating for unused logic blocks, selective powering of I/O banks, careful fanout management in critical paths, and appropriate use of distributed versus block RAM.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the difference between temperature grades? The “-5” in XC2S100E-5FTG256I indicates the speed grade (performance), while the “I” suffix indicates industrial temperature range (-40°C to +100°C). Commercial grade devices use “C” suffix for 0°C to +85°C operation.

Can this FPGA be reprogrammed? Yes, the XC2S100E-5FTG256I supports unlimited reprogramming cycles, allowing design updates and field upgrades without hardware replacement.

What configuration memory is required? The device requires external configuration memory such as serial PROM or platform Flash, or can be configured through JTAG for development purposes.

Is this device suitable for new designs? While the Spartan-IIE family is mature technology, it remains excellent for cost-sensitive applications. For new high-performance designs, consider newer Xilinx 7-Series or UltraScale devices.
